Very good. This is what happens...
Doc Scotum walks over the rooftop toward the other chimney stack and listens through the stone flue.
He hears the following conversation, between three voices:
"These Loudmouth bastards don't read much, huh?"
"Do you?!"
"Hell no, but I sure as hell wouldn't burn 'em!"
"Why not? Books is good fuel!"
"Fuel for the mind, you mean? Ha!"
"You boys kiddin' me? Books is worth somethin'! I'd sooner sell 'em!"
"You know what else is worth somethin'? Them Loudmouth bounties. Now shut up 'bout books already and let's think about how we're gonna get 'em."
"Easier said than done, pal! Those sons-of-bitches are dug in like Carcass County ticks!"
"That ain't all; the place is crawlin' with Rodeo Clowns! The whole goddamn circus came to town!"
"Well, you got any ideas?"
At the same time, Cadaver Kid leans his ear against the first door on the left of the entrance hall, while the others stand ready with their weapons. He hears two voices, saying the following:
"Shh! I think I hear someone moving out here..."
"Course you did! There's Loudmouths and Rodeo Clowns all over the place!"
"Keep it down, partner! I don't think it's either of 'em...you always hear a Loudmouth comin' a mile off. And the Clowns is always' laughin'...out here I just hear footsteps..."
"Shit! Ya think it's the Redrum Boys?!"
"I dunno! Let's just be ready for anythin'..."
